Prais, 1806. The renowned botanist Michel Adanson is dying. His last word is a woman’s name: Maram.

But who was she?

Searching for the answer, Adanson’s daughter discovers a journal of his youthful travels in Senegal, which tells a story of wild adventure and impossible desires. It reveals how he heard of a young woman sold into slavery who did the impossible and returned. How he became obsessed with finding her, whatever the cost.

And how a man who longed to solve the mysteries of natural instead found himself grappling with the impulses of the heart.
